What were the odds that these two teams will meet in the CONCACAF Gold Cup. Both USA and Mexico are the strongest teams in the tournament and they were tipped to face each other even before the tournament started. This will be a repeat of the 2007 Gold Cup final where Mexico lost to the Americans. The match will be played this Sunday in the Giant Stadium in East Rutherford, New Jersey and USA are weak favorites to take it.
USA could retain the Gold Cup for the third consecutive time and write new history into the tournament books. The Americans beat Honduras 2-0 in the semifinals with Clarence Goodson and Kenny Cooper getting the goals in order to reach the finals. The USA squad is mainly built amongst new players. Many of their squad members, who took part of the Confederation Cup final in South Africa last month, were not chosen to participate in this edition of the Gold Cup. The Americans had problems along the way to the final, they had their squad reduced due to some players returning to their respective in European club for preseason. Coach Bradley will not be recruiting any more players as defender Michel Parkhurst and goalkeeper Job Busch have joined the squad before the game against Honduras. This will be the ultimate test for Coach Bradley in the tournament as he can win his first trophy as a coach for USA.
Mexico is seeking to avenge for their defeat in the 2007 Gold Cup final to the Americans. This time they will come with full force and no quarters given and they will have a big backing at the Giant Stadium. Mexico needed the penalties after extra time to finish off Costa Rica to reach the finals. This is the Mexican’s second consecutive final and sixth overall in their history. Coach Javier Aguirre have served his 3 match suspension are will return to the bench in New Jersey. His presence on the bench will be a big boost to the El Tri squad for the Final showdown against USA. The tournament’s leading goal scorer with four goals, Sabah will be looking forward to play USA and hope his scoring form will return.
Both teams have not lost a game in the Gold cup and have also drawn one game during the group stages. USA is a working hard collective bunch with no star players on the team while Mexico consist of a great attacking force. This could be a boring final as both team could play it cautiously and not giving a inches to each other, so a goal could come from a corner or a free kick situation.
